Nu Holdings Ltd vs Plug Power Inc — how do they compare? Nu Holdings Ltd trades at $15 (market cap $74.05B), while Plug Power Inc trades at $2.18 (market cap $3.16B). The key difference: Nu Holdings Ltd is far larger — about 23.4× Plug Power Inc's market cap, and Nu Holdings Ltd is trading nearer its 52-week high, Plug Power Inc nearer its low. About Nu Holdings Ltd

Nu Holdings Ltd is engaged in providing digital banking services. It offers several financial services such as Credit cards, Personal Account, Investments, Personal Loans, Insurance, Mobile payments, Business Account, and Rewards.

About Plug Power Inc

Plug Power is building an end-to-end green hydrogen ecosystem—from production, storage and delivery to energy generation. The company plans to build and operate green hydrogen highways across North America and Europe. Plug will deliver its green hydrogen solutions directly to its customers and through joint venture partners into multiple end markets—including material handling, e-mobility, power generation, and industrial applications.
